技术文摘
用Layui开发支持用户登录注册的社交网络应用方法
用Layui开发支持用户登录注册的社交网络应用方法
在当今数字化时代,社交网络应用备受欢迎。使用Layui框架来开发一个支持用户登录注册的社交网络应用,不仅能提高开发效率,还能为用户带来良好的体验。以下是具体的开发方法。
搭建项目环境。准备好开发工具和相关技术栈,如HTML、CSS、JavaScript等。下载并引入Layui框架,它提供了丰富的前端组件和样式,能大大简化开发流程。
在登录注册页面设计方面,Layui的表单组件非常实用。利用其表单元素,如输入框、按钮等,快速构建出简洁美观的登录和注册表单。通过设置合适的属性和样式,确保表单的布局合理,用户输入信息方便。结合Layui的验证插件,对用户输入的信息进行合法性验证,如检查用户名和密码的格式是否正确,提高数据的准确性。
对于登录功能的实现,当用户点击登录按钮时,通过JavaScript获取表单中的用户名和密码信息。然后,使用Ajax技术将这些信息发送到后端服务器进行验证。后端根据数据库中存储的用户信息进行比对,如果验证成功,则返回登录成功的提示,并将用户信息保存到会话中,以便后续使用;如果验证失败,则返回相应的错误提示,让用户重新输入。
注册功能的实现与登录类似。用户在注册表单中填写相关信息后,点击注册按钮。前端同样通过Ajax将用户信息发送到后端,后端对信息进行处理,如检查用户名是否已存在,密码是否符合要求等。如果信息合法,就将用户信息插入到数据库中,并返回注册成功的提示。
在用户登录成功后,就可以进入社交网络应用的主界面。在这里,可以利用Layui的其他组件,如导航栏、消息框等,构建出丰富的社交功能,如发布动态、评论、私信等。
利用Layui框架开发支持用户登录注册的社交网络应用,需要关注页面设计、功能实现等多个方面。通过合理运用Layui的组件和技术,能够打造出一个功能完善、用户体验良好的社交网络应用。